Voyageur Pharmaceuticals Ltd., a company headquartered in Calgary, Canada, has been making significant strides in the mining service sector, particularly in the exploration and development of lithium and the production of industrial and oil field barium sulfate. As a key player in this niche market, Voyageur Pharmaceuticals operates projects across both Canada and the United States, showcasing its expansive reach and operational capabilities. The company is listed on the TSX Venture Exchange, reflecting its status as a dynamic entity within the Canadian mining landscape.

In addition to lithium, Voyageur Pharmaceuticals’ production of industrial and oil field barium sulfate further diversifies its portfolio. Barium sulfate is a vital component in various industrial applications, including oil and gas drilling, where it is used as a weighting agent in drilling muds.
